sql >> Databáze >  >> RDS >> PostgreSQL

Kam jde výstup souboru pg_dump v systému MacOS?

Ukázalo se, že pg_dump příkaz se má použít na příkazovém řádku, nikoli v psql . A skutečně se „standardní výstup“ vytiskne na terminál (což v mém případě není to, co chci, protože chci obnovit databázi lokálně pomocí pg_restore ).

Vytvořil jsem tedy soubor (latest.dump ) a zapsal do něj specifikující možnosti připojení a také --format=custom a --file=latest.dump :

Kurts-MacBook-Pro-2:~ kurtpeek$ touch latest.dump
Kurts-MacBook-Pro-2:~ kurtpeek$ pg_dump --host=localhost.aptible.in --port=64186 --username=aptible --dbname=db --format=custom --file=latest.dump
Password: 
Kurts-MacBook-Pro-2:~ kurtpeek$



  1. Mysql Zlepšení výkonu vyhledávání pomocí zástupných znaků (%%)

  2. Jak aktualizovat databázi mysql pomocí textových zpráv SMS?

  3. Rails Advance dotaz CASE WHEN metoda nefunguje

  4. Případová prohlášení v Arel